Jessica's Guide to Dating on the Dark Side


Jessica's Guide to Dating on the Dark Side
by Beth Fantaskey

Jessica is an average farm girl. She shovels out horse stalls, flirts with the cute boy next door and tries to get by as being normal in high school. All of that changes when Lucius Vladescu shows up - her supposed vampire betrothed. Which, Lucius is hot - but Jess thinks he's crazy for saying he is a vampire.

But is Jess the crazy one for resisting the sexy Romanian young man who tries to swoon her off the bat? But how long can you push away a vampire without getting bitten?

I absolutely loved this book. Another audio for me and let me tell you, Lucius' voice was very well done and made my heart thud that much faster when his voice came on. You get the greatest view of both Jessica and Lucius and why they do what they do. Jess through the general narration and Lucius through the letters he writes to his uncle in Romania.

Lucius is my ideal picture of a vampire, with glimpses of a human soul, but also the ability to be cold in a way that he can distance himself from all emotion and attachment. And the sex appeal... well that was dead-on.

If you're looking for a good vampire read - without the flighty annoying female role - check this book out. Jessica has flaws as a character and strengths as well. I liked watching her change throughout the course of the book into more of a regal vampire than American teenage girl.

Definitely an entertaining read.

5/5 Roses

If I Stay by Gayle Forman


If I Stay
by Gayle Forman

Mia wakes up from an accident - a bad car accident. What she soon realizes is that she's not quite herself anymore. Her body is in a coma and she is free to roam and watch all angles of what is happening. Her parents are dead and her little brother in bad condition. What Mia has to decide is if there is a life, if she wants one, without her family.

Will her boyfriend and other family be enough to make her decide to stay. Or will she be better off with her family, on the other side. Mia must decide whether or not she stays or goes.

This mind-blowing, tear-jerking novel was an enchantment. I was immersed in the story, into Mia's character - completely and totally. I couldn't wait to finish the audiobook - performed by the marvelous Kirsten Potter.

If ever you need some deep, moving novel - this should be the one you pick up. The book left me nearly wordless and I hope I am describing it in a light that makes it so. When you read it, you'll know exactly what I mean.

5/5 Roses
